#63edb6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63edb6 is composed of 38.8% red, 92.9%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.2%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 156.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 65.9%. #63edb6 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00db6d.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#63edb6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63edb6 has RGB values of R:99, G:237,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6548918.

Shades and Tints of #63edb6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f8 is the lightest one.
